Released in 2001, 6 Angels is an action, animation and science fiction film directed by Makoto Kobayashi, running about 90 minutes.

What it’s about. A group of female mercenaries known as the Rose Guard patrol a Utah nuclear test site that has been turned into a prison for hardened criminals. The Canyon family, however, has taken control of the prison, and now aims to use nuclear weapons to "cleanse the world with radiation", and only the Rose Guard can stop them.

Who’s in it. 6 Angels stars Fumiko Orikasa as Maki Aoba, Yuri Shiratori as Katherine Hook, Takeshi Watabe as Donn Canyon (voice) and Michiko Neya as Naomi Jones, among others.
